352/*
353 * Sets the ZBC color for the passed index.
354 */
355void gm20b_ltc_set_zbc_color_entry(struct gk20a *g,
356 struct zbc_entry *color_val,
357 u32 index)
358{
359 u32 i;
360 u32 real_index = index + GK20A_STARTOF_ZBC_TABLE;
361
362 gk20a_writel(g, ltc_ltcs_ltss_dstg_zbc_index_r(),
363 ltc_ltcs_ltss_dstg_zbc_index_address_f(real_index));
364
365 for (i = 0;
366 i < ltc_ltcs_ltss_dstg_zbc_color_clear_value__size_1_v(); i++) {
367 gk20a_writel(g, ltc_ltcs_ltss_dstg_zbc_color_clear_value_r(i),
368 color_val->color_l2[i]);
369 }
370 gk20a_readl(g, ltc_ltcs_ltss_dstg_zbc_index_r());
371}
372
373/*
374 * Sets the ZBC depth for the passed index.
375 */
376void gm20b_ltc_set_zbc_depth_entry(struct gk20a *g,
377 struct zbc_entry *depth_val,
378 u32 index)
379{
380 u32 real_index = index + GK20A_STARTOF_ZBC_TABLE;
381
382 gk20a_writel(g, ltc_ltcs_ltss_dstg_zbc_index_r(),
383 ltc_ltcs_ltss_dstg_zbc_index_address_f(real_index));
384
385 gk20a_writel(g, ltc_ltcs_ltss_dstg_zbc_depth_clear_value_r(),
386 depth_val->depth);
387
388 gk20a_readl(g, ltc_ltcs_ltss_dstg_zbc_index_r());
389}
390
391void gm20b_ltc_init_cbc(struct gk20a *g, struct gr_gk20a *gr)
392{
393 u32 max_size = gr->max_comptag_mem;
394 u32 max_comptag_lines = max_size << 3;
395
396 u32 compbit_base_post_divide;
397 u64 compbit_base_post_multiply64;
398 u64 compbit_store_iova;
399 u64 compbit_base_post_divide64;
400
401 if (nvgpu_is_enabled(g, NVGPU_IS_FMODEL))
402 compbit_store_iova = gk20a_mem_phys(&gr->compbit_store.mem);
403 else
404 compbit_store_iova = g->ops.mm.get_iova_addr(g,
405 gr->compbit_store.mem.priv.sgt->sgl, 0);
406
407 compbit_base_post_divide64 = compbit_store_iova >>
408 ltc_ltcs_ltss_cbc_base_alignment_shift_v();
409
410 do_div(compbit_base_post_divide64, g->ltc_count);
411 compbit_base_post_divide = u64_lo32(compbit_base_post_divide64);
412
413 compbit_base_post_multiply64 = ((u64)compbit_base_post_divide *
414 g->ltc_count) << ltc_ltcs_ltss_cbc_base_alignment_shift_v();
415
416 if (compbit_base_post_multiply64 < compbit_store_iova)
417 compbit_base_post_divide++;
418
419 /* Bug 1477079 indicates sw adjustment on the posted divided base. */
420 if (g->ops.ltc.cbc_fix_config)
421 compbit_base_post_divide =
422 g->ops.ltc.cbc_fix_config(g, compbit_base_post_divide);
423
424 gk20a_writel(g, ltc_ltcs_ltss_cbc_base_r(),
425 compbit_base_post_divide);
426
427 gk20a_dbg(gpu_dbg_info | gpu_dbg_map_v | gpu_dbg_pte,
428 "compbit base.pa: 0x%x,%08x cbc_base:0x%08x\n",
429 (u32)(compbit_store_iova >> 32),
430 (u32)(compbit_store_iova & 0xffffffff),
431 compbit_base_post_divide);
432
433 gr->compbit_store.base_hw = compbit_base_post_divide;
434
435 g->ops.ltc.cbc_ctrl(g, gk20a_cbc_op_invalidate,
436 0, max_comptag_lines - 1);
437
438}
